Heating, Boilers, and the Gas Safe Question

A crucial area for any plumbing firm in the UK that deals with heating is gas work. Haringey Master Plumbers advertises services that invariably involve gas appliances, most notably boiler repair and installation. The company states its engineers are "fully qualified," and the name "Master Plumbers" itself implies a high level of expertise. However, for any customer, the most important qualification for gas work is the legal requirement to be on the Gas Safe Register. An investigation of the official register shows a company named "Master Plumbers Ltd" is indeed registered, but the contact details provided on the register do not match those of Haringey Master Plumbers. This ambiguity is a point of concern. While it could be a trading name or a franchise arrangement, it creates an information gap for the consumer. It is therefore essential for any potential customer to take a critical step: before allowing any work to commence on a gas appliance, you must ask to see the engineer's personal Gas Safe ID card and verify their individual credentials on the Gas Safe Register's website. This ensures the person at your property is legally certified to perform the job safely.

A clear positive in their approach is the offer of free estimates. This allows potential clients to understand the likely costs without an initial financial commitment. In an industry where pricing can sometimes be opaque, this is a welcome sign of transparency. However, it is always advisable, particularly in an emergency call-out situation, to get the estimate in writing (an email or text message can suffice) before agreeing to the work. This should ideally break down the expected costs, including any call-out fee, the hourly rate, and an estimate for any necessary parts to avoid any billing surprises later on.
